MiSuelo

Manual de Usuario

Versión 2.0

Marzo 2026

Sistema Inteligente de Monitoreo y Análisis de Suelo
Tecnología IoT + Inteligencia Artificial

📑 Tabla de Contenidos

  1. Introducción
  2. Requisitos del Sistema
  3. Primer Inicio — Pantallas de Bienvenida
  4. Conexión Bluetooth con ESP32
  5. Pantalla Monitor
    1. Tarjeta de Clima
    2. Agregar un Cultivo
    3. Tarjetas de Cultivos
    4. Análisis Pre-Siembra
  6. Detalle del Cultivo
    1. Escanear Datos del Sensor
    2. Métricas del Suelo
  7. Observaciones / Alertas
  8. Historial
  9. Agente IA
  10. Análisis de Cultivos
  11. Respaldo de Datos
  12. Menú de Opciones
  13. Solución de Problemas

1. Introducción

MiSuelo es una aplicación móvil para Android diseñada para el monitoreo inteligente de cultivos. Se conecta a un sensor ESP32 vía Bluetooth Low Energy (BLE) para medir cuatro parámetros del suelo en tiempo real:

Parámetro Sensor Unidad Descripción
💧 Humedad Capacitivo % Nivel de agua en el suelo
🌡️ Temperatura Termistor/DHT °C Temperatura del suelo
🧪 pH Potenciómetro 0-14 Acidez/alcalinidad del suelo
☀️ Luz LDR lux Intensidad luminosa

Además, la app incluye un asistente de inteligencia artificial (Gemini), análisis de compatibilidad de cultivos, alertas automáticas e historial de datos.

2. Requisitos del Sistema

3. Primer Inicio

Al instalar la app por primera vez, verás una serie de pantallas de bienvenida que explican las funciones principales:

# Pantalla Contenido
1 🌱 Bienvenida Introducción general a MiSuelo
2 📊 Monitor de Suelo Métricas en tiempo real (humedad, temp, pH, luz)
3 🔔 Alertas Notificaciones por valores fuera de rango
4 📈 Historial Gráficas y tendencias
5 🤖 Agente IA Chat con inteligencia artificial
6 🌿 Datos al Chat Adjuntar datos de cultivos al Agente IA
7 🔬 Análisis Análisis profundo con IA
8 💾 Respaldo Exportar/importar datos
9 📶 Bluetooth Cómo conectar el sensor ESP32
10 🌐 Página Web Enlace al sitio web y actualización de firmware

Después del onboarding, un tutorial guiado interactivo resaltará cada botón y sección de la pantalla principal.

💡
Puedes volver a ver la introducción y el tutorial guiado en cualquier momento desde el menú ⋮ → Ayuda.

4. Conexión Bluetooth con ESP32

¿Cómo conectar?

  1. Enciende tu sensor ESP32 (asegúrate de que tenga el firmware MiSuelo).
  2. En la app, toca el ícono de Bluetooth 📶 en la barra superior, o ve al menú ⋮ → Conectar.
  3. La app comenzará a buscar automáticamente. La barra se pondrá naranja con el texto "BUSCANDO...".
  4. Cuando encuentre tu sensor, se conectará automáticamente. La barra se pondrá verde con "CONECTADO".

Estados de conexión

Color de Barra Estado Significado
🟢 Verde CONECTADO Sensor enlazado y listo para escanear
🟡 Naranja BUSCANDO Buscando sensor ESP32 cercano
⚫ Gris DESCONECTADO Sin conexión al sensor
⚠️
Importante: El sensor debe estar encendido y cerca (máximo ~10 metros) para que la conexión funcione. Si no se conecta, reinicia el sensor y verifica que el Bluetooth está activado en tu teléfono.

5. Pantalla Monitor

La pantalla principal de la app. Aquí ves tus cultivos activos, el clima y accedes a las funciones principales.

5.1 Tarjeta de Clima 🌤️

En la parte superior aparece una tarjeta con el clima actual de tu ubicación. Muestra:

Expandir la tarjeta

Toca la tarjeta de clima para expandirla y ver:

Toca nuevamente para contraer.

5.2 Agregar un Cultivo ➕

  1. Toca el botón verde en la esquina superior derecha.
  2. Se abrirá un formulario. Completa:
  3. Presiona Guardar. El cultivo se creará con rangos óptimos predefinidos según el tipo seleccionado.
📌
Requisito: Debes tener al menos un sensor ESP32 registrado (haberse conectado al menos una vez) para poder crear cultivos.

5.3 Tarjetas de Cultivos 🌱

Debajo del clima aparecen las tarjetas de tus cultivos registrados. Cada tarjeta muestra:

Toca cualquier tarjeta para abrir el detalle completo del cultivo.

Si no tienes cultivos registrados, verás una tarjeta indicando "No hay cultivos registrados" con instrucciones para agregar uno.

5.4 Análisis Pre-Siembra 🔬

Para evaluar tu terreno antes de sembrar:

  1. Toca el botón morado 🔬 (junto al botón ➕) en la pantalla Monitor.
  2. Se abrirá la pantalla de análisis pre-siembra.
  3. Presiona "📡 Escanear terreno" para iniciar un escaneo BLE al sensor.
  4. Espera a que lleguen los datos (2-5 segundos).
  5. La app mostrará:
  6. Toca cualquier cultivo del ranking para ver su Plan de Preparación — pasos específicos para acondicionar el suelo.

📋 Plan de Preparación

El plan de preparación indica para cada parámetro:

6. Detalle del Cultivo

Al tocar una tarjeta de cultivo en el Monitor, se abre el detalle con toda la información del cultivo.

6.1 Escanear Datos del Sensor 📡

  1. Asegúrate de que el sensor ESP32 está conectado (barra verde).
  2. Presiona el botón "Escanear".
  3. La app enviará el comando SCAN al ESP32 vía Bluetooth.
  4. Espera a que los datos lleguen (la app acumulará los fragmentos automáticamente).
  5. Los valores se guardarán en la base de datos y se mostrarán en las tarjetas de métricas.
📶
El escaneo requiere conexión Bluetooth activa. Si no estás conectado, la app te pedirá que te conectes primero.

6.2 Métricas del Suelo 📊

Después de un escaneo, verás 4 tarjetas de métricas:

Métrica Color de Tarjeta Indicadores
💧 Humedad Azul Valor actual vs rango ideal del cultivo
🌡️ Temperatura Naranja Valor actual vs rango ideal
🧪 pH Morado Acidez/alcalinidad vs rango ideal
☀️ Luz Amarillo Intensidad lumínica vs rango ideal

Toca cada tarjeta de métrica para ver información detallada: el valor actual, el rango ideal para tu tipo de cultivo, y una recomendación si está fuera de rango.

Indicadores de estado

Otras opciones en el detalle

7. Observaciones / Alertas 🔔

La pestaña Observaciones (ícono 🔔 en la barra inferior) muestra alertas automáticas cuando los valores de tus cultivos están fuera de rango.

¿Cuándo se generan alertas?

Cada vez que se realiza un escaneo de sensor, la app compara los valores obtenidos con los rangos ideales del cultivo. Si algún valor está fuera de rango, se genera una alerta.

Contenido de cada alerta

🔴
Cuando hay alertas sin leer, aparece un punto rojo sobre el ícono de Observaciones en la barra de navegación.

8. Historial 📊

La pestaña Historial (ícono 📊 en la barra inferior) te permite consultar datos históricos de tus cultivos.

Funcionalidades

¿Cómo usar?

  1. Ve a la pestaña Historial desde la barra inferior.
  2. Selecciona un cultivo del selector.
  3. Observa las gráficas para cada métrica (humedad, temperatura, pH, luz).
  4. Desliza o acerca (pinch-to-zoom) para explorar los datos.

9. Agente IA 🤖

Tu asistente agrícola inteligente potenciado por Google Gemini. Accede desde la pestaña 🤖 en la barra inferior.

Funcionalidades

💬 Chat de texto

Escribe cualquier pregunta sobre agricultura y obtén una respuesta especializada.

Ejemplos de preguntas:

📷 Enviar fotos

Toca el ícono de cámara/galería para adjuntar una imagen. La IA analizará la foto y te dará un diagnóstico.

Usos:

🌿 Adjuntar datos de cultivo

Toca el ícono de hoja 🌿 para seleccionar un cultivo. La IA recibirá automáticamente los datos reales de tu sensor y te dará recomendaciones personalizadas.

  1. Toca el ícono 🌿 en la barra del chat.
  2. Selecciona un cultivo de tu lista.
  3. Aparecerá un chip con el nombre del cultivo adjuntado.
  4. Escribe tu pregunta y envía. La IA tendrá acceso a los datos reales del sensor.
🌐
El Agente IA requiere conexión a Internet para funcionar.

10. Análisis de Cultivos 📈

La pestaña Análisis (ícono 📈 en la barra inferior) ofrece análisis detallado de cada cultivo usando inteligencia artificial.

Contenido del análisis

11. Respaldo de Datos 💾

Protege tu información exportando e importando datos. Accede desde el menú ⋮ → Respaldo de Datos.

Exportar (crear respaldo) 📤

  1. Toca "Exportar Datos".
  2. El sistema te pedirá dónde guardar el archivo.
  3. Se generará un archivo .json con todos tus datos:
  4. Verás un mensaje con el total de registros exportados.

Importar (restaurar respaldo) 📥

  1. Toca "Importar Datos".
  2. Se mostrará una advertencia: la importación reemplaza TODOS los datos actuales.
  3. Selecciona el archivo .json de respaldo.
  4. Espera a que se complete la importación.
  5. Reinicia la app para ver los cambios.
⚠️
Precaución: La importación elimina todos los datos actuales y los reemplaza con los del archivo. Asegúrate de exportar un respaldo antes de importar.

12. Menú de Opciones ⋮

Toca los tres puntos en la esquina superior derecha para acceder a:

Opción Descripción
📶 Conectar/Desconectar Conectar o desconectar el sensor ESP32 (también disponible como ícono en la barra)
ℹ️ Acerca de Información de la app, versión, y enlace al sitio web del proyecto
💾 Respaldo de Datos Exportar/importar toda la base de datos
📖 Ayuda Dos opciones: ver las pantallas de introducción o iniciar el tutorial guiado interactivo

13. Solución de Problemas

❌ "No se puede conectar al sensor"

❌ "No llegan datos al escanear"

❌ "El Agente IA no responde"

❌ "No aparece el clima"

❌ "Quiero repetir el tutorial"

🌱

MiSuelo v2.0

Sistema Inteligente de Monitoreo y Análisis de Suelo

© 2026